数字人技术是一种新兴的技术,它通过模拟人类的行为和特征,使虚拟角色能够与现实世界中的人们进行交互。这种技术在许多领域都有广泛的应用,比如娱乐、教育、医疗等。构建虚拟与现实交互的基本原理主要包括以下几个方面:
1. 人工智能:数字人技术的核心是人工智能,它使得虚拟角色能够模仿人类的思维和行为。通过深度学习和机器学习,数字人可以识别和理解人类的语言、表情和动作,从而与人类进行自然的交流。
2. 计算机图形学:为了实现虚拟角色的逼真外观和流畅的动作,需要使用计算机图形学技术。这包括三维建模、纹理映射、动画制作等,以便创造出栩栩如生的数字人形象。
3. 语音合成:为了让虚拟角色能够发出声音并与人类交流,需要使用语音合成技术。这包括语音识别、声学建模、音色调整等,以便生成自然、流畅的语音输出。
4. 自然语言处理:为了实现虚拟角色的理解和回应,需要使用自然语言处理技术。这包括文本分析、语义理解、情感分析等,以便让虚拟角色能够理解人类的指令和需求。
5. 虚拟现实和增强现实:为了实现虚拟与现实的交互,需要使用虚拟现实(VR)和增强现实(AR)技术。这些技术可以将虚拟角色融入到现实世界中,让人们在虚拟环境中与数字人进行互动。
6. 人机交互设计:为了提高虚拟角色的可用性和用户体验,需要对人机交互设计进行深入研究。这包括界面设计、导航系统、反馈机制等,以便让用户更容易地与虚拟角色进行交互。
7. 多模态交互:为了实现更自然、更丰富的交互体验,数字人技术可以结合多种交互方式,如视觉、听觉、触觉等。例如,可以通过手势识别来控制虚拟角色的动作,或者通过语音命令来与虚拟角色进行对话。
总之,构建虚拟与现实交互的基本原理涉及多个技术领域,包括人工智能、计算机图形学、语音合成、自然语言处理、虚拟现实和增强现实以及人机交互设计等。通过这些技术的融合和应用,数字人技术可以实现与现实世界中的人们进行自然、流畅的交互,为人们的生活带来便利和乐趣。